Welsh Farm Organics
Owners: Jonathan & Sally Rees
Location: Mochdre, nr Newtown, Powys
Enterprises/Activities: We operate a processing service for local organic farmers. We can also pack, weigh and label their products enabling them to sell on, despite the small size of their operation. In addition we sell our produce at farmers’ markets, to restaurants, to a couple of box schemes, to a specialist food supplier who market non-additive, non-coloured, non-nitrate products for the increasing number of people who need a specialised diet.
Dugwm ValleyHistory: The business was formed by a young Montgomeryshire farming couple Jonathan and Sally Rees who wanted to sell quality Welsh organic meat at an affordable price, but without the middle man.
In 2001 the couple’s family farm achieved organic status for their cattle and sheep, and seeing a gap in the market for reasonably priced organic meat they decided to set up their own meat processing business at Tyn y Fron Farm at Mochdre near Newtown.
Jonathan trained with a local butcher, and an on-farm processing unit was built comprising a number of separate chill rooms, cutting and preparation areas, freezers, offices and storage facilities. They now offer a professional, high grade, butchering and processing service to local farmers.
